Lionel Messi Biography
Lionel Messi is not just a soccer player, but rather the best-known athlete in all of Argentina.
Lionel Messi was born on June 24, 1987 in the north-eastern part of Rosario. He is the third child of Jorge Messi, he has three other siblings.
Messi’s father was a steel mill manager, and his mother worked in an industrial facility that manufactured magnets.
Messi moved to Spain when he turned 13 years old; the reason for this decision was because he wanted to join Barcelona.
As a child, Leo always loved football and would play with his brothers or cousins.
Always one step ahead of everyone else in terms of physical skillset, he eagerly anticipated the next football game.
Messi’s love for the game of soccer was born in Rosario when he joined Newell’s Old Boys at six years old.
However, his professional career suffered setbacks due to health issues that arose during childhood.
The Argentine had growth hormone deficiency and underwent surgery at the age of ten.
After the completion of his growth hormone therapy at age 14, Messi became an essential part in Barcelona’s greatest-ever youth team- the “Baby Dream Team.”

Career
Lionel Messi made his debut for FC Barcelona at age 17 against RCD Espanyol, becoming just the third-youngest person ever to play for the Spanish side.
He was not just the third youngest player to ever play for Barcelona, but became the youngest ever player to score a goal for Barca.
The Barcelona star was an integral part of the team for years, but it wasn’t until he became a Spanish citizen that Messi really felt at home.
The 34-year old got his Spanish citizen card in the 2005-2006 season and he started getting paid as a first team member of barca’s team.
After becoming the youngest footballer to appear for Barca, Messi quickly established himself as one of its most impressive players.
His debut match was met with an enthusiastic reception from fans cheering on as he even scored alongside Ronaldinho.
In 2006, Messi became the youngest Argentine player to ever play and score in the FIFA World Cup history.
He also scored six league goals for Barcelona out of his first seventeen appearances for Barcelona with his first in the Champions League coming that same year.
Messi’s 2006-2007 season was cut short after the World Cup, when he injured his metatarsals which took three months to heal.
After recovering from the injury, he was back in-game against Racing Santander as a second hand substitute.
In March of that season he scored his first ever hat trick against rivals, Real Madrid.
With his hat trick against Madrid, he became the first player since Ivan Zamorano to score three goals in El Clasico.
Messi led Barcelona into the top four of La Liga in 2007-2008, winning a nomination for being one of their best forwards which he won.
The media also named him as the best player of the year, Marca newspaper labelled him as the best player in the world.
More and more newspapers were calling for Messi to be awarded the Ballon d’Or, so many people said he deserved it.
The young soccer star finally won his first ballon d’Or in 2009, at age 22. He went on to win three more each year for a total of four by 25 years old.
He also triumphed in the 2008 Summer Olympics, winning a gold medal. In 2012, he achieved La Liga and European scoring records by netting 91 goals.
Messi scored 59 goals in the Spanish League, 13 in the Champions League, 5 in the Copa del Rey and 2 in the Super Cup and 12 with his home country Argentina.
That year, Messi sealed his fate as Barcelona’s all-time top scorer.
The next two seasons, he was named the club’s captain and, although he finished behind Cristiano Ronaldo at the ballon d’Or awards.
Messi was never too far from his perch at the top echelons of world football.
In 2014, the PSG star made headlines as his performance during the World Cup led Argentina to the finals
Earning him the Golden Ball as the most outstanding player.
In 2016 he retired from international football but announced his return one year later.
Leading his team to the 2018 FIFA world cup qualification at Russia that following year.
Argentina also clinched the third place at the 2019 Copa America. That same year, Lionel Messi won his 6th Ballon d’Or.
PSG
In the summer of 2021, Lionel Messi completed his much speculated free transfer to Paris Saint-Germain.
Lionel Messi was paid a €25 million sign-on fee when he signed this contract in 2021.
He will play for 2 more years from 2021 to 2023, earning an annual salary of €25 million each year.
The contract includes an option for the third year that is locked in at the same rate.

Charity
Leo Messi is the founder of the Leo Messi Foundation.
An organization that aspires to give as many underprivileged children as possible the chance to pursue their dreams and receive a quality education.
In 2007, following a visit to a local children’s hospital, Messi wanted to do something.
For those that he saw suffering from the illnesses and health problems that they had been born into.
His foundation helps with the distribution of funds for medical treatment, safe transport to and from various places of recovery.
And any other costs associated with medical recovery for children who suffer from life-threatening diseases.
Also, in March 2020, Messi and his fellow Barcelona Football Club players took a cut in their salaries in order to fight coronavirus.
In addition, Messi made a $1 million dollar donation to the cause.
Networth
Lionel Messi is undoubtedly one of the highest-paid soccer players in the world.
He has been well ahead in the highest-paid players at different times.
For example, in 2020 his pay was reckoned to be $130 million.
Roughly half that amount came from endorsements, the other half from base payments.
Lionel Messi is one of the famous footballers in the world and the PSG forward has a net worth of $400 million.
He has earned his net worth by playing striker and winger for teams like FC Barcelona, the Argentine national team.
And of course, Paris Saint German [PSG], where he currently plays after making the move during the 2021 transfer window.
